Fantastic onroad and off-road!
The BFGoodrich All-Terrain KO3 is the new, improved version of the famous KO2 tire. They made it tougher with stronger sides to prevent cuts and damage, and used rubber designed to last longer, even on rough gravel roads. It performs great off-road, gripping well in mud, rocks, and loose stuff. Drivers also notice it's much quieter and rides smoother on regular roads than the older KO2, handling confidently whether it's wet or dry. It's a bit pricey, but offers solid performance everywhere you drive.

KO3's for the win
I've had KM2, KM3, KO2 and now KO3. These would have to be my pick for performance, noise & wear. Comfortable at 40-45 PSI towing and great off road at 16-30PSI.
